Troubleshooting Common HVAC Problems
Is your heating system acting up? Don't worry, many common HVAC problems can be fixed easily with a bit of know-how.
First, look over the temperature control. Make sure it's set to the correct temperature and that the batteries are fresh.
If the problem persists, analyze your filtration system. A dirty air filter can restrict airflow and result in effectiveness issues. Replace it with a new one if necessary.
Check for any visible damage to the ductwork. Loose ductwork can cause leaks.
If you've tried these steps and your HVAC system is still acting strangely, it's best to reach out a qualified HVAC technician for repair.
Choosing the Right HVAC System for Your Needs
Finding the perfect HVAC unit for your home can feel like a daunting task. With so many different options available, it's easy to become overwhelmed. However, by carefully analyzing your needs and budget, you can select the ideal HVAC product for your requirements.
Here are some key elements to consider:
* **Size of Your Home:**
The size of your home is a major factor in determining the power of the HVAC system you need. A expanded home will require a more powerful system than a reduced one.
* **Climate:**
The climate where you live plays a significant role in HVAC demands. If you live in a hot and humid climate, you'll need a system that can effectively cool your home. Conversely, if you live in a moderate climate, you'll need a system that can heat.
* **Energy Efficiency:**
Energy efficiency is an important factor when choosing an HVAC system. Look for systems with high S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) and AFUE (Annual Fuel Utilization Efficiency) ratings to reduce energy costs in the long run.
* **Budget:**
HVAC systems can vary widely in expense. It's important to set a budget before you start your search and stick to it as much as realistic.
